E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
gpio
从零实现 IIC 、拓展IO口芯片PCF8574T
前言:ST的IIC因为专利问题十分不好用,所以我们需要用
GPIO
来模拟IIC,IIC一共两根线,SDA、SCL。那么也能看出来,是半双工通讯方式。
坛城
·
2023-09-14 15:08
基础嵌入式编程
调试经验
esp32 adc 引脚
关于如何使用ESP32
GPIO
有很多问题。你应该用什么pin?在项目中应该避免使用哪些pin?本文旨在成为一个为ESP32的
GPIO
提供一个简单易懂的参考指南。下图显示了ESP-WROOM-32引脚。
zb313982521
·
2023-09-14 14:50
嵌入式中断函数设计
常用中断外部管脚中断 即使用
GPIO
管脚作为中断源,连接外设,通过外设拉高或者拉低管脚,触发外部管脚中断;定时器中断 即使用MCU内置的Timer,通过给Timer配置定时周期,周期性的触发中断;通信接口中断
程人之美
·
2023-09-14 14:24
嵌入式软件实战
单片机
嵌入式硬件
stm32单片机之外部脉冲捕获例程
include"stm32f4xx_hal.h"//定义一个TIM_HandleTypeDef结构体TIM_HandleTypeDefhtim1;voidSystemClock_Config(void);void
GPIO
_Init
付宇利
·
2023-09-14 13:42
单片机
stm32
嵌入式硬件
驱动开发,stm32mp157a开发板的led灯控制实验(优化),使用ioctl函数,让write/read函数的专注读写功能
.实验目的编写LED灯的驱动,在应用程序中编写控制LED灯亮灭的代码逻辑实现LED灯功能的控制;2.LED灯相关寄存器分析LED1->PE10LED1亮灭:RCC寄存器[4]->10X50000A28
GPIO
E_MODER
ai加班的嵌入者
·
2023-09-14 10:45
驱动开发
驱动开发
stm32
嵌入式硬件
学习笔记|外部中断|INT0|中断列表|STC32G单片机视频开发教程(冲哥)|第十五集:中断系统和外部中断
1.2什么是中断系统1.3中断系统的优点1.4中断系统包含哪些中断源1.5.中断次序2.什么是外部中断3.外部中断的用法4.外部中断的用法新的测试场景完整代码总结课后练习:上节课我们学完了
GPIO
的矩阵按键
打酱油的工程师
·
2023-09-14 06:38
STC32
学习
单片机
外部中断
STC32G
MCU
学习笔记|矩阵按键控制原理|数值转化为键码|密码锁|STC32G单片机视频开发教程(冲哥)|第十四集:矩阵按键原理及实践
矩阵按键的控制原理3.矩阵按键程序的编写将数值转化为键码完整代码:demo.c:key.c:key.h:密码锁(简易版)需求分析:总结课后练习:1.矩阵按键是什么这个矩阵按键也是我们这个开发版上最后一个
GPIO
打酱油的工程师
·
2023-09-14 06:36
STC32
学习
stc
mcu
矩阵键盘
密码锁
RISC-V MCU开发之外设介绍 - 高速USB(内置PHY)
各类MCU的高速USB外设在使用时通常需外挂专业的高速USBPHY芯片,如常用的32F105/107/205系列MCU,不仅占用了MCU多个
GPIO
而且还增加了PCB面积。
Taoyukai
·
2023-09-13 13:02
RISC-V
MCU
risc-v
mcu
单片机
Stm32 控制引脚代码
控制引脚输出代码/*基于c语言调用的是HAL库函数*//*控制引角PB的0号引脚,resect代表输出低电平0*/HAL_
GPIO
_WritePin(
GPIO
B,
GPIO
_PIN_0,
GPIO
_PIN_RESET
Narnat
·
2023-09-13 09:34
stm32
嵌入式硬件
单片机
stm32f103rct6系统结构框图
APB2是高速总线(一般为72M),这使得APB2总线上的外设能够以较高的速度运行,适合处理高速外设,如定时器、
GPIO
、SPI等。
陶大巴豆
·
2023-09-13 07:33
stm32
嵌入式硬件
单片机
stm32---外部中断
总结一句话就是:STM32F10x外部中断/事件控制器(EXTI)一共有20个通道,其中16个通道映射到了
GPIO
口上。在stm32中文参考手册中我们可
陶大巴豆
·
2023-09-13 07:33
stm32
嵌入式硬件
单片机
ARM接口编程—PWM(exynos 4412平台)
通过对脉冲的宽度进行调制,来获得所需要波形PWM参数周期一次高低电平所占用的时间占空比一个周期中高电平时间与整个周期的比例称为占空比PWM工作原理pwm原理图由电路原理图可知道蜂鸣器接在GPD0_0引脚上
GPIO
Hikll
·
2023-09-13 06:08
arm开发
单片机
嵌入式硬件
SimonLiu的ESP8266与AliOS Things 学习系列教程之三:点个灯吧 -
GPIO
输入中断和LED blink
点灯有两种方式,一种是blink(自动闪烁),另外一种是通过一个连接到
GPIO
的按键输入(外部中断)来切换另外一个
GPIO
(LED)状态。点击查看本文
SimonLiu009
·
2023-09-13 05:48
#
ESP8266
#
AliOS
Things
ESP8266
AliOS
Things
GPIO
中断
blink
嵌入式中断函数设计
#常用中断###外部管脚中断 即使用
GPIO
管脚作为中断源,连接外设,通过外设拉高或者拉低管脚,触发外部管脚中断;###定时器中断 即使用MCU内置的Timer
程人之美
·
2023-09-13 05:58
嵌入式软件实战
单片机
嵌入式硬件
mt7981支持leds驱动 - 修改5g led为普通led
一.前言由于工作中需要驱动mt7981的
gpio
,所以研究了下怎么使用mt7981的leds驱动子系统,记录如下文。
to_be_better_wen
·
2023-09-12 23:46
Linux内核学习总结
linux
firefly-rk3399开发板100篇 之 002 学习firefly-rk3399 wiki中
gpio
操作 之 打开debug口的kernel log
002学习firefly-rk3399wiki中
gpio
操作Docs»
GPIO
使用
GPIO
使用简介
GPIO
,全称General-PurposeInput/Output(通用输入输出),是一种软件运行期间能够动态配置和控制的通用引脚
sz189981
·
2023-09-12 18:20
学习
单片机
嵌入式硬件
android
驱动开发
C语言的指针在32位单片机上的应用
*((int*)(0x400ff0d4))代表取地址指针的内容所以有接下来看看C语言结构图的深入应用1.首先生成
GPIO
_MEMapPtr的结构体指针变量2.用define定义结构体指针起始地址为PTA_BASE_PTR
8421plus
·
2023-09-12 16:00
C语言
STM32
STM32之
GPIO
操作(库函数版)
1.在stm32f10x_
gpio
.h文件中首先
GPIO
D定义:#defineIS_
GPIO
_ALL_PERIPH(PERIPH)(((PERIPH)==
GPIO
A)||\((PERIPH)==
GPIO
B
8421plus
·
2023-09-12 16:00
STM32
GPIO操作
stm32-iic 时序驱动
数据发送#include"IIC.h"#include"delay.h"voidIIC_Init(void){
GPIO
_InitTypeDef
GPIO
_InitStruct;//使能GPIPFRCC_AHB1PeriphClockCmd
8421plus
·
2023-09-12 16:59
stm32
单片机
嵌入式硬件
嵌入式学习笔记(26)5S5PV210串行通信编程实战
5.5.1整个流程分析整个串口通信相关程序包含2部分:uart_init负责初始化串口,uart_putc负责发送一个字节5.5.2串口初始化关键步骤(1)初始化串口的Tx和Rx引脚所对应的
GPIO
(查原理图可知
嵌入式开发白菜
·
2023-09-12 15:30
嵌入式学习笔记
编程
嵌入式
单片机
嵌入式硬件
嵌入式实时数据库
ARM【day4】
text.global_start_start:RCC_INIT:@准备一块地址空间0x50000A28ldrr0,=0x50000A28@将0x50000A28地址空间中内容,读到目标寄存器r1中ldrr1,[r0]@使能
GPIO
E
慕晚洛
·
2023-09-12 12:19
arm开发
单片机
嵌入式硬件
0. 江协科技-STM32标准库开发-超详细笔记-传送门
课程对应目录STM32入门教程(2023笔记持续更新中)P1-3[1-2]&[2-1]1.STM32简介、系统介绍、软件安装P4[2-2]2.基于标准库(库函数)新建工程P5[3-1]3.
GPIO
结构、
Archie_IT
·
2023-09-12 09:44
STM32标准库开发
嵌入式软件
stm32
单片机
c语言
嵌入式硬件
STM32-HAL库07-软件SPI驱动0.96寸OLED
STM32-HAL库07-软件SPI驱动0.96寸OLED一、所用材料:STM32VGT6自制控制板STM32CUBEMX(HAL库软件)MDK5二、所学内容:通过HAL库配置四个
GPIO
输出口,对其进行软件模拟
Tony0925
·
2023-09-12 07:21
STM32HAL
stm32
嵌入式硬件
单片机
STM32-HAL库05-
GPIO
直接4位驱动数码管
STM32-HAL库05-
GPIO
直接4位驱动数码管一、数码管的引脚确定之前购买了一个TM1638驱动的数码管,但是驱动时间上达不到我的预期目标,所以就想着自己直接用
GPIO
引脚进行驱动,然后就单独从板子上拆下来了数码管
Tony0925
·
2023-09-12 07:50
STM32HAL
stm32
嵌入式硬件
单片机
2021-09-13
MTKaudionote-01adbshellcatsys/devices/virtual/misc/mt
gpio
/pin查看GPIO管脚信息adbshellcat/sys/class/misc/mt
gpio
haoquanmcu
·
2023-09-12 05:00
Android
Audio
linux
023 - STM32学习笔记 - 扩展外部SDRAM(二) - 扩展外部SDRAM实验
023-STM32学习笔记-扩展外部SDRAM(一)-扩展外部SDRAM实验本节内容中要配置的引脚很多,如果你用的开发板跟我的不一样,请详细参照STM32规格书中说明对相关
GPIO
引脚进行配置。
放学校门口见
·
2023-09-12 03:26
stm32
stm32
香橙派python编程_香橙派Orange Pi 4开发板在Ubuntu系统下使用python 控制
GPIO
香橙派OrangePi4开发板搭载了瑞芯微RockchipRK3399的6核ARM®64位处理器,拥有双通道4GBLPDDR4内存,板载16GBEMMCflash存储,支持运行Android8.1、Ubuntu16.04、Debian9等操作系统,支持双路摄像头同时输入,拥有双mipilcd接口,可支持两路视频同时输出。除了具备MIPI-CSI双摄像头接口,HDMI2.0视频输出接口,麦克风端口,
weixin_39753674
·
2023-09-12 02:48
香橙派python编程
Purple Pi OH(Debian/Ubuntu)使用python控制
gpio
本文分享的是PurplePiOH开源主板搭载Debian/Ubuntu系统如何使用python控制
gpio
。
Industio_触觉智能
·
2023-09-12 02:47
debian
ubuntu
python
2022-08-10 Jetson AGX Orin 找到
GPIO
编号
GPIO
Number,附赠结果
先上结果,
gpio
03=338,
gpio
05=337,
gpio
07=454,
gpio
08=458,
gpio
10=459,
gpio
11=460,
gpio
12=398,
gpio
13=456,
gpio
15=433
懂你的
·
2023-09-12 00:50
Jetsonnano B01 笔记2:
GPIO
库-Pycharm远程调试-点灯
今日继续我的Jetsonnano学习之路,今日主要学习使用Pycharm远程调试Jetsonnano以及驱动使用Jetsonnano的
GPIO
库,最终尝试使用jetson点亮第一个LED。
NULL指向我
·
2023-09-11 20:44
Jetsonnano
B01
笔记
Jetsonnano
B01
IP403参考资料和引脚图
特性支持串并联双LED驱动和
GPIO
控制器串并联LED驱动器支持一个串行输入56个并行led或三串行输入16个并行ed为每个串行输入。
友方Flay
·
2023-09-11 15:23
单片机
嵌入式硬件
电脑
网络
ARM DIY(十)LRADC 按键
前言ARMSOC有别于单片机MCU的一点就是,ARMSOC的
GPIO
比较少,基本上引脚都有专用的功能,因为它很少去接矩阵键盘、众多继电器、众多LED。
Li-Yongjun
·
2023-09-11 13:05
嵌入式
#
硬件
#
Driver
arm开发
驱动开发,stm32mp157a开发板的led灯控制实验
.实验目的编写LED灯的驱动,在应用程序中编写控制LED灯亮灭的代码逻辑实现LED灯功能的控制;2.LED灯相关寄存器分析LED1->PE10LED1亮灭:RCC寄存器[4]->10X50000A28
GPIO
E_MODER
ai加班的嵌入者
·
2023-09-11 11:37
驱动开发
驱动开发
stm32
嵌入式硬件
STM32 低功耗 调试心得
STM32低功耗调试心得MCU在进入STOP模式的时候,
GPIO
的状态都是保持在进入低功耗模式之前的状态,在最小系统中,MCU的
GPIO
都是悬空的,所以设置为何种状态都不会影响到功耗。
嗒曦
·
2023-09-11 08:04
STM32
低功耗调试心得
四针角oled屏连接arduino_ESP8266连接OLED显示屏并显示位图图像
它具有用于连接其他外设的
GPIO
引脚,并支持使用SPI、I2C和UART引脚进行串行通信。它还具有ADC和PWM引脚。在本篇文章中,我们将使用SPI协议将单色7引脚SSD13060.96OLED显示
tianjiaxiaoer
·
2023-09-11 07:26
驱动开发day3
头文件:#ifndef__LED_H__#define__LED_H__#definePHY_
GPIO
E0x50006000#definePHY_
GPIO
F0x50007000#definePHY_RCC0x50000A28typedefstruct
疯狗Crazydo
·
2023-09-11 06:55
驱动开发
arm
嵌入式硬件
GD32F103配置PA15 PB3 PB4为普通IO
PB3PB4PA15作为普通IO时候,需要disableJTAG,释放出来
gpio
_pin_remap_config(
GPIO
_SWJ_SWDPENABLE_REMAP,ENABLE);//这个语句很重要
lin小羊
·
2023-09-11 06:52
单片机
#DG32F103
图像识别小车(jetson nano部分)——电赛学习笔记(3)
目录零.前言1.jetsonnano购买商家及技术支持2.相关环境配置3.做好系统备份一.vscode远程ssh操作(局域网连接)二.板载摄像头教程:三.运行例程四.
GPIO
使用
GPIO
库的API用法1
switch_swq
·
2023-09-11 06:46
电赛
C/C++
学习笔记
学习
笔记
nrf52832
GPIO
输入输出设置
LED_
GPIO
#defineLED_START17#defineLED_017#defineLED_118#defineLED_219#defineLED_320#defineLED_STOP20设置位输出模式
无情大菜刀
·
2023-09-11 05:34
nRF52840
单片机
嵌入式硬件
平台总线框架,platform总线驱动(名称匹配、ID匹配、设备数匹配)
驱动硬编码式的驱动开发带来的问题:垃圾代码太多结构不清晰一些统一设备功能难以支持开发效率低下1.1初期解决思路:设备和驱动分离structdevice来表示一个具体设备,主要提供具体设备相关的资源(如寄存器地址、
GPIO
一条飞的鱼儿
·
2023-09-10 21:13
单片机
嵌入式硬件
linux
老母鸡提速详细完整教程
有些人不清楚自己路由器的型号,请自行百度,这里我们使用的是k2路由器,固件名称是:RT-AC54U-
GPIO
-1-PSG1218-64M_3.4.3.9-099.trx下载并安装电信家庭云APP,地
葡萄月令
·
2023-09-10 20:51
IMX6ULL-LED点灯
实验内容实验目的点亮IMX6ULL开发板LED2,通过输入on/off控制LED亮灭以及查看灯状态引脚原理图LED2查看引脚编号cat/sys/kernel/debug/
gpio
GPIO
5_3得出引脚编号
追兮兮
·
2023-09-10 20:35
IMX6ULL
单片机
linux
嵌入式硬件
mcu
stm32矩阵按键状态机(可快速移植)
目录一、扫描按键思路二、状态机思路三、代码部分四、小结一、扫描按键思路1.原理图2.使用引脚的选择IO口的选择很重要,一定要选没有被复用的空闲端口,以及最好是连在一起的
GPIO
口,首先被复用的话就直接无法正常输入输出
东湖西泽
·
2023-09-10 20:04
stm32学习
单片机
stm32
STM32F103按键操作的另一种实现——状态机
#ifndef_KEY_H_#define_KEY_H_#include"HAL_
gpio
.h"//换成STM32F103对应的
GPIO
库#include"type.h"//type.h主要是一些类型的重命名
a1314521531
·
2023-09-10 20:33
Cortex
M3/STM32F103
STM32F103基础篇
stm32
按键定时器
按键状态机
按键
STM32F103系列之按键控制LED灯
同样,我们需要对
GPIO
进行相关的初始化配置,这里我们将LED相关的代码全部放在LED.C和LED.H文件里面。
半学习
·
2023-09-10 20:33
STM32
stm32
单片机
嵌入式硬件
GPIO
使用( 一 )
一、
GPIO
的两大功能通用输入输出端口
GPIO
具有两大功能,一种是作为一个可控的端口引脚,另外一种是通过端口映射功能连接到芯片外设。
大山很山
·
2023-09-10 18:57
嵌入式软件开发
c语言笔记
单片机
嵌入式硬件
树莓派4B-WiringPi库的安装和使用 (C和Python版)
有很多入坑树莓派的新手会Python或者C语言,想玩转树莓派上的
GPIO
硬件资源,但是又不知道从何下手,本文就是一篇让新手入门树莓派
GPIO
硬件编程的文章。
电子芯吧客
·
2023-09-10 02:51
开发板
树莓派
python
stm32之31.iic
作为时钟同步线;一根是SDA,作为数据传输线SDN#include"iic.h"#defineSCLPBout(8)#defineSDA_WPBout(9)#defineSDA_RPBin(9)voidIIC_
GPIO
Init
C语言小试牛刀
·
2023-09-09 23:05
stm32
嵌入式硬件
单片机
和我一起玩树莓派3B+--RPI.
GPIO
模块(十一)
一、RPI.
GPIO
模块
GPIO
(GeneralPurposeI/OPorts)意思为通用输入/输出端口,通俗地说,就是一些引脚,可以通过它们输出高低电平或者通过它们读入引脚的状态-是高电平或是低电平。
无剑_君
·
2023-09-09 19:44
输入输出端口
GPIO
、推挽输出、开漏输出基本概念
目录什么是
GPIO
GPIO
命名规则
GPIO
工作模式简介推挽输出开漏输出什么是
GPIO
GPIO
是通用输入输出端口的简称,简单来说就是STM32可控制的引脚STM32芯片的
GPIO
引脚与外部设备连接起来,从而实现与外部通讯
alli3
·
2023-09-09 18:41
STM32/FreeRTOS
单片机
stm32
嵌入式硬件
上一页
46
47
48
49
50
51
52
53
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他